Don’t Stress! Make a Travel Checklist

Do you love taking vacations but hate packing? Well, you're not alone! A recent OnePoll survey found that 65% of people have a difficult time packing for trips.

One way to alleviate some of that travel-related stress is to be prepared by using a travel checklist or two. Doing so will help to ensure you pack what you need (without forgetting anything) and are prepared before you leave on your trip.

What you need to pack and how far in advance you should prepare when traveling depends on a few things. These 5 areas will help you determine what items you'll need to put on your travel checklist for the upcoming trip.

How to Start a Travel Checklist: Determine What You Need for Your Trip

1. Your Destination

International travel requires more advanced planning to ensure you have the right travel visas, up-to-date vaccines or immunizations, and a valid passport. Therefore, when making a travel checklist for your trip, consider your destination.

2. Travel Companions

If you’re traveling solo, travel-sized items are probably all you need. But if the whole family is coming along, you'll need to add toiletries for each person on your travel checklist.

3. How Long You’ll Be Travelling

The longer your trip, the more items you'll need. Remember, the more days you're away from home, the more variance there could be in the weather. So make sure your travel checklist has a wide variety of items.

4. Your Accommodations

If you’re staying in a hotel, they typically provide toiletries like shampoo, conditioner, and soap and have hairdryers and towels in the bathrooms. When you’re staying with friends or family or an equipped Airbnb, you can access a washing machine and dryer.
